Licensing authority
Washington State Department of Labor & IndustriesContractor registration required for all contractors; separate electrical and plumbing licensing.
Seasonal pattern
marine climate
Wet-season moisture and moss work October-April; wildfire restoration East-side July-October.
Regional trade association
Building Industry Association of Washington
Tax + invoicing
State #13 by population
Retail sales tax on both labor and materials for most construction.

Can FullLoopCRM track energy audit results and insulation specifications?+
Yes. Each property record stores detailed insulation data including existing R-values by zone, recommended improvements, blower door test results, infrared imaging records, and installed product specifications. This data informs both the sales proposal and the post-installation verification process. Over time, your database becomes a valuable asset showing energy improvement trends across your entire customer base, which can be used in marketing materials and utility program partnerships.
How does the system handle utility rebate programs?+
FullLoopCRM stores your local utility rebate program details including eligible improvements, rebate amounts, qualification criteria, and application deadlines. When quoting a job, the system automatically calculates applicable rebates and presents the net customer cost. After installation, the system generates the documentation needed for rebate applications. Deadline-driven campaigns automatically target eligible prospects and past customers when rebate programs are about to expire or when new programs launch.
